Origins and Early Development
Establishment and Initial Structure
The Harris County Jail's origins trace back to the early 19th century when Harris County was officially formed in 1836. Initially, the jail facilities were rudimentary, reflecting the frontier nature of the region at the time.
Expansion in the Late 19th Century
As Houston and Harris County grew, so did the need for a more structured penal system. The late 19th century saw significant expansions and improvements in the jail's infrastructure and administration.
